Decoding the LENOVO Datasheet A Technical Treasure Map
A LENOVO Datasheet is essentially a detailed specification document that outlines the technical characteristics of a particular LENOVO product. Think of it as a blueprint or a detailed product profile. It goes beyond the marketing fluff and provides concrete information regarding the components, performance metrics, and features. These datasheets are vital for several reasons:
- Informed Purchasing: Allowing buyers to compare different models effectively.
- Technical Planning: Helping IT professionals plan deployments and configurations.
- Troubleshooting: Providing essential information for diagnosing and resolving technical issues.
LENOVO Datasheets are used by a wide range of individuals, including consumers researching a new laptop, IT professionals planning a server infrastructure upgrade, and technicians troubleshooting hardware problems. The level of detail provided can vary depending on the product, but generally includes information on the processor, memory, storage, display, connectivity options, and power consumption. Its importance lies in providing accurate and reliable data which helps to prevent errors and maximize productivity. Different LENOVO product ranges also have their distinct datasheet structures.
The layout of a LENOVO Datasheet typically follows a standardized format, making it easier to find specific information. Common sections include:
- Overview: A brief introduction to the product.
- Specifications: Detailed technical specifications of the hardware and software.
- Features: A list of key features and benefits.
- Dimensions and Weight: Physical measurements of the product.
- Warranty Information: Details about the warranty coverage.
| Datasheet Section | Typical Information |
|---|---|
| Processor | Model, Clock Speed, Core Count |
| Memory | Type, Size, Speed |
| Storage | Type (SSD/HDD), Capacity |
